How Do I Choose the Right Push Lawn Mower for My Lawn Size and Type?

Choosing the right push lawn mower depends on your lawn size and type, as well as your cutting preferences and budget.

When selecting a push lawn mower, consider the following key points:

  1. Lawn Size:
    – Small lawns (up to 1,500 square feet): A reel mower or a small rotary mower is efficient. Reel mowers are manual, lightweight, and provide a clean cut, but they are best for flat terrains.
    – Medium lawns (1,500 to 5,000 square feet): A 20-inch or 21-inch rotary push mower is suitable. These mowers balance efficiency and ease of use.
    – Large lawns (over 5,000 square feet): Consider a self-propelled mower for ease of operation. Self-propelled models assist with forward movement, reducing physical effort.

  2. Lawn Type:
    – Flat lawns: Most types of push mowers work well. Look for a mower with adjustable cutting heights to better accommodate varying grass lengths.
    – Hilly or uneven lawns: Choose a mower with a wider wheelbase for stability, or a self-propelled mower for easier navigation on slopes.
    – Thick or overgrown grass: Opt for a mower with a powerful engine and a sharp blade to handle tough mowing conditions.

  3. Cutting Preferences:
    – Grass height preferences: Check for mowers with adjustable cutting heights, typically ranging from 1 to 4 inches. This feature helps achieve your desired lawn appearance.
    – Mulching options: Some push mowers offer mulch capabilities, which chop grass clippings finely and return them to the lawn. This practice improves soil health.

  4. Budget Considerations:
    – Determine your budget range as push mowers can vary significantly in price. Basic models may start around $100, while more advanced options can exceed $500.
    – Consider the long-term maintenance costs associated with the mower. Higher initial costs may lead to lower maintenance and repair expenses over time.

  5. Additional Features:
    – Ergonomic design: Look for adjustable handles and lightweight models to enhance comfort during use.
    – Storage options: Folding handles can provide compact storage, particularly beneficial in limited spaces.
    – Warranty: Check the warranty period offered by the manufacturer, ensuring coverage against defects. Most reputable brands provide warranties between 2 to 4 years.

By considering lawn size, type, cutting preferences, budget, and additional features, you can choose the most suitable push lawn mower for your needs.

How Important Is the Motor Power in a Push Lawn Mower?

Motor power is very important in a push lawn mower. It determines the mower’s efficiency and ability to cut through grass. Higher motor power helps the mower tackle thick or overgrown grass. It also ensures better performance on uneven terrain. Typically, motor power is measured in horsepower (HP) or volts for electric mowers.

For residential use, a motor power of 3-5 HP is usually sufficient. This range provides enough strength for most standard lawns. If the lawn has thicker grass or larger areas, consider a mower with higher power. This ensures consistent cutting without bogging down.

Electric mowers vary in power depending on battery capacity or corded setup. A 36-volt system is adequate for small to medium yards. A higher voltage electric mower can provide better cutting capability.

In summary, the motor power plays a crucial role in the effectiveness of a push lawn mower. It directly affects the mower’s ability to handle different grass types and lawn conditions.

What Maintenance Practices Can Help Extend the Life of My Push Lawn Mower?

To extend the life of your push lawn mower, regular maintenance practices are essential. These practices ensure the mower operates efficiently and lasts longer.

  1. Regular oil changes
  2. Spark plug maintenance
  3. Air filter cleaning or replacement
  4. Blade sharpening
  5. Cleaning the mower deck
  6. Checking and tightening bolts and screws
  7. Fuel system care
  8. Seasonal storage preparation

These maintenance practices are widely recommended, but opinions may vary on the frequency or techniques used for each task. Some experts argue that certain tasks, like oil changes, should occur more frequently than others suggest. Personal experience also affects individual preferences for maintenance routines.

  1. Regular Oil Changes:
    Regular oil changes help maintain engine efficiency. Oil lubricates the engine’s moving parts. Dirty oil decreases performance over time. Most manufacturers recommend changing the oil after every 25 hours of operation or at least once a season. According to a study by the Engine Manufacturers Association, proper oil maintenance can extend engine life significantly.

  2. Spark Plug Maintenance:
    Spark plug maintenance is crucial for ignition. A clean spark plug ensures proper fuel combustion. It is advisable to check spark plugs at the beginning of each mowing season. Replace them if they show signs of wear or carbon buildup. Research from the Small Engine Repair Association indicates that replacing worn spark plugs enhances fuel efficiency and engine performance.

  3. Air Filter Cleaning or Replacement:
    Air filter maintenance protects the engine from dust and debris. A clean air filter promotes optimal airflow. Inspecting the air filter regularly and replacing it as needed helps maintain performance. The Home and Garden Bureau recommends cleaning or replacing the filter at least once per season, especially in dusty environments.

  4. Blade Sharpening:
    Blade sharpening improves cutting performance. Sharp blades create a cleaner cut, resulting in healthier grass. Dull blades can tear the grass, leading to disease. Many experts recommend sharpening the blades at least twice during the mowing season, depending on mowing frequency.

  5. Cleaning the Mower Deck:
    Cleaning the mower deck prevents grass buildup. This buildup can lead to rust and affect performance. After each use, scrub the deck to remove clippings and debris. The American Lawn Mower Company suggests cleaning after every mowing session to ensure optimal performance.

  6. Checking and Tightening Bolts and Screws:
    Regularly checking and tightening bolts and screws ensure mower safety and integrity. Loose parts can lead to mechanical failures or accidents. Inspect all bolts, especially those on the blade and engine, at the start of each season.

  7. Fuel System Care:
    Proper fuel system care is essential for starting efficiency. Use fresh fuel and consider adding a fuel stabilizer if the mower is stored for an extended period. The Turfgrass Science Institute recommends using non-ethanol fuel when possible, as ethanol can attract moisture and lead to engine problems.

  8. Seasonal Storage Preparation:
    Preparing your mower for seasonal storage can prevent damage. Empty the fuel tank to avoid stale fuel issues and clean the mower thoroughly. Cover it with a protective covering to keep it safe from dust and pests. According to lawn care experts at the Garden Industry Association, proper storage techniques can preserve mower life and performance.
